Kali Linux是一款基于Debian的Linux发行版,专门用于渗透测试和安全评估。它包含了大量的安全工具,是安全专家和研究人员进行网络安全研究和防御的重要工具之一。本文将详细介绍Kali Linux的常见安全漏洞以及相应的防护策略。
一、Kali Linux简介
1.1 Kali Linux的特点
- 丰富的安全工具:Kali Linux内置了超过300个安全工具,涵盖了渗透测试、安全监控、密码破解等多个方面。
- 易于使用:Kali Linux提供了图形界面和命令行界面,用户可以根据自己的需求选择合适的操作方式。
- 开源:Kali Linux是一个开源项目,用户可以自由地使用、修改和分发。
1.2 Kali Linux的适用场景
- 安全研究:Kali Linux可以帮助安全研究人员进行漏洞挖掘、漏洞利用等研究工作。
- 安全测试:企业可以利用Kali Linux进行安全测试,评估系统的安全性能。
- 应急响应:在发生安全事件时,Kali Linux可以帮助安全人员快速定位和解决问题。
二、Kali Linux常见安全漏洞
2.1 系统漏洞
- 内核漏洞:内核漏洞可能导致系统崩溃、信息泄露等问题。
- 应用程序漏洞:应用程序漏洞可能导致恶意代码执行、权限提升等问题。
2.2 网络协议漏洞
- SSL/TLS漏洞:SSL/TLS漏洞可能导致信息泄露、中间人攻击等问题。
- SSH漏洞:SSH漏洞可能导致远程攻击者获得系统访问权限。
2.3 工具漏洞
- 工具版本过时:使用过时的工具可能导致被攻击者利用已知漏洞。
- 工具配置不当:工具配置不当可能导致安全风险。
三、Kali Linux防护策略
3.1 系统层面
- 及时更新系统:定期更新系统可以修复已知漏洞,提高系统安全性。
- 关闭不必要的服务:关闭不必要的服务可以减少攻击面。
- 使用防火墙:配置防火墙可以防止未经授权的访问。
3.2 网络层面
- 使用安全的网络协议:使用SSL/TLS等安全的网络协议可以保护数据传输安全。
- 配置SSH:配置SSH可以防止未经授权的访问。
- 使用VPN:使用VPN可以保护数据传输安全。
3.3 工具层面
- 使用最新版本的工具:使用最新版本的工具可以修复已知漏洞。
- 合理配置工具:合理配置工具可以减少安全风险。
四、案例分析
4.1 案例一:利用SSH漏洞攻击
攻击者可以通过利用SSH漏洞获取系统访问权限。防护策略如下:
- 更新SSH:使用最新版本的SSH可以修复已知漏洞。
- 修改SSH端口:修改SSH端口可以防止扫描器找到默认端口。
- 配置SSH密码:使用强密码可以防止暴力破解。
4.2 案例二:利用工具漏洞攻击
攻击者可以通过利用过时的工具漏洞获取系统访问权限。防护策略如下:
- 使用最新版本的工具:使用最新版本的工具可以修复已知漏洞。
- 合理配置工具:合理配置工具可以减少安全风险。
五、总结
Kali Linux是一款功能强大的安全工具,可以帮助用户发现和修复安全漏洞。了解Kali Linux的常见安全漏洞和防护策略对于保障网络安全具有重要意义。本文从系统、网络和工具三个方面介绍了Kali Linux的防护策略,并分析了实际案例,希望对读者有所帮助。
